Can I drink in public Florida?
In Florida, it is illegal for someone to consume alcohol in public. It is also a crime to be intoxicated in a public place to the degree that the person may endanger himself, other people, or property. And you may not drink on a public conveyance (like a bus) and cause a disturbance.
Does Florida allow to-go alcohol?
I’ll Take it To-Go: New Florida Law Makes To-Go Alcohol Sales Permanent Effective July 1. On May 13, 2021, Florida Governor Ron DeSantis signed into law Senate Bill 148, which allows restaurants or other alcohol beverage vendors to sell alcoholic drinks to-go.

What is standard drinking?
In the United States, one “standard” drink (or one alcoholic drink equivalent) contains roughly 14 grams of pure alcohol, which is found in: 12 ounces of regular beer, which is usually about 5% alcohol. 5 ounces of wine, which is typically about 12% alcohol. 1.5 ounces of distilled spirits, which is about 40% alcohol.

Can you drink on the beach in Ocean City MD?
In Ocean City, we take laws related to alcohol consumption very seriously. Drinking alcoholic beverages in public is prohibited. This includes on any street, avenue, alleyway, sidewalk, beach, parking lot and vehicle in any of these areas. Possessing an open container of any alcoholic beverage in public is not allowed.
